Day 1

Arusha to Tarangire National Park

Arusha to Tarangire National Park

Set off on an enchanting journey as the early morning sun illuminates the landscape, with a prompt pickup from your lodge. With lunch boxes in tow, embark on a captivating expedition to Tarangire National Park, where the wonders of nature await your discovery.

Tarangire National Park is renowned for its vast elephant herds and diverse landscapes, ranging from seasonal swamps to expansive savannas. As the Tarangire River meanders through the parklands, you'll witness a symphony of life unfolding before your eyes. Keep a keen lookout for the majestic sight of lions on the prowl and elusive leopards lounging in the branches above.

After a fulfilling game drive, we'll whisk you back to your lodge, where you can unwind, rejuvenate, and relish in the day's adventures. Indulge in a delectable dinner as you recount the day's sightings, then settle in for a restful overnight stay, ready to embrace another day of exploration tomorrow.

Day 2

Karatu to Serengeti National Park

Karatu to Serengeti National Park

Following a hearty breakfast, set out for an exhilarating adventure to Serengeti National Park, embarking on a captivating game drive through its iconic landscapes. Amidst the vast expanse of the park, pause for a delightful lunch at a scenic spot nestled within its pristine wilderness.

As the day unfolds, immerse yourself in the mesmerizing sights of Serengeti, renowned for its legendary migrating herds of zebra, antelope, and wildebeest. Yet, the drama of the wilderness extends beyond the horizon, as resident predators such as leopards, cheetahs, and lions play their crucial roles in the intricate tapestry of life.

Continue your game drive in the afternoon, soaking in the raw beauty of the Serengeti until the day's adventures lead you to your lodge. Reflect on the day's encounters as you unwind amidst the serenity of the wilderness, anticipating the wonders that tomorrow's journey will unveil.

Day 4

Ngorongoro Crater to Arusha

Ngorongoro Crater to Arusha

Following breakfast, embark on a memorable journey into the depths of the Ngorongoro Crater for an immersive game drive, where the wonders of nature unfold before your eyes. After concluding your exploration of this breathtaking landscape, journey onward to Arusha, marking the culmination of our safari adventure.

The Ngorongoro Conservation Area stands as a testament to the awe-inspiring forces of nature, boasting the title of the world's largest uninterrupted caldera. Its magnificence captivates all who venture within, earning its place as one of Africa's most remarkable natural wonders.
